how to achieve this?
analogically to spiders of a traditional web crawler we can imagine a set of profilers
according to a predefined set of rules they explore the links and produce a set
of coherent triples stating explicit interests

a rule like a SPARQL construct:
construct {<http://dpalmisano.myopenid.com> foaf:interest ?skos} where { <http://dpalmisano.myopenid.com> ?r ?s. ?s skos:Subject ?skos }
and where is the statistical side of the hybrid algoritm?[1]

construct {<http://dpalmisano.myopenid.com> foaf:interest ?skos} where { <http://dpalmisano.myopenid.com> ?r ?s. ?s skos:Subject ?skos }
trivially we could consider the number of incoming links of the SKOS subject ?skos starting from resources that are linked with <http://dpalmisano.myopenid.com>
an higher number leads to a more enforced foaf:interest ?skos

from a technology perspective
Hadoop could be a reasonable choice
the links discovery is a pure batch process that needs heavy computations
Hadoop is mature enough to be experimented within NoTube
